Kimberly AkimboThis shining musical from Jeanine Tersoi and Pulitzer Prize winner David Lindsay-Abaire is coming to London! Full of heart, humor, and unforgettable moments, Kimberly Akimbo was a critical hit on its Broadway premiere and went on to win five 2023 Tony Awards, including the coveted Best New Musical, Best Book of A Musical, and Best Original Score. Operation MincemeatThe best-reviewed show in West End history, this plucky Olivier and Tony Award-winning hit tells the true story of one of World War II's most audacious operations, so bizarre you won't believe it helped us ultimately win the war. The question is, how did a well-dressed corpse wrong-foot Hitler?
